Repair Instructions
Gear collar, replacing
(flywheel dismounted)
1
Drill 1–2 holes in a notch on the gear collar. Split the
gear collar at the drilling point with a chisel and re-
move the gear ring.
2
Brush the flywheel contact area with a steel brush.
3
Heat the new gear collar in an oven or with a welding
torch to maximum 180–200°C.
WARNING! If use a welding torch great care
must be taken to ensure that the gear collar is
evenly warmed and not partially too hot which
will result in running off the flywheel. To check
the heating, polish the gear collar to bare metal
shine in a few places. Stop heating when these
surfaces turn blue.
